  • HKEx Announces Market Makers And Margin Rates For A-share ETF Futures

    Date 06/06/2013

    Hong Kong Exchanges and Clearing Limited (HKEx) has obtained the Securities and Futures Commission’s approval to launch China AMC CSI 300 index ETF, CSOP FTSE China A50 ETF and iShares FTSE A50 China Index ETF futures on Monday, 10 June 2013.  The underlying ETFs, or Exchange Traded Funds, are designed to track the performance of A shares.  The futures will be HKEx’s first futures on A-share ETFs.

  • HKEx Change In Senior Executive

    Date 06/06/2013

    Hong Kong Exchanges and Clearing Limited (“HKEx”) announces that Mr Martin Abbott (“Mr Abbott”) has tendered his resignation from the HKEx group in order to pursue other opportunities. Mr Abbott is currently the Co-head of Global Markets of HKEx as well as the Chief Executive of The London Metal Exchange (“LME”), an indirect wholly owned subsidiary of HKEx.  Mr Abbott will remain in his current positions and will continue to be actively engaged in the business until the end of this year.
